SBC.PR.A To Get Bigger

Brompton Split Banc Corp. has announced:

it has filed a preliminary short form prospectus with respect to a treasury offering of Preferred shares and Class A shares.

Brompton Split Banc Corp. invests in the common shares of the six largest Canadian banks with selective covered call writing in order to generate additional distributable income. Currently, the portfolio consists of common shares of:
Bank of Montreal
Royal Bank of Canada
Canadian Imperial Bank of Commerce
The Bank of Nova Scotia
National Bank of Canada
The Toronto-Dominion Bank

The closing price of the Preferred shares on the TSX on October 17, 2012 was $10.22. The investment objectives for the Preferred shares are to provide holders with fixed cumulative preferential quarterly cash distributions in the amount of $0.45 per annum paid in equal quarterly amounts, and to return the original issue price to holders of Preferred shares on the current maturity date of November 29, 2017.

The closing price of the Class A shares on the TSX on October 17, 2012 was $11.34. The investment objectives for the Class A shares are to provide holders with regular monthly cash distributions targeted to be $0.10 and to provide the opportunity for growth in net asset value per Class A share.

The final Class A and Preferred share offering prices will be announced in the final prospectus, and will be set at levels that ensure that existing unitholders are not diluted.

The syndicate of agents for the offering is being co-led by RBC Capital Markets and CIBC and includes BMO Capital Markets, National Bank Financial Inc., Scotiabank, TD Securities Inc., GMP Securities L.P., Macquarie Private Wealth Inc., Raymond James Ltd., Canaccord Genuity Corp., Desjardins Securities Inc., and Mackie Research Capital Corporation.

SBC.PR.A recently announced the details of their term extension.

SBC.PR.A is tracked by HIMIPref™ but is relegated to the Scraps index on credit concerns.
